if you navigate to _File > Preferences... and click on the "MIDI Tab" you should see the MIDI Input "Input Device". Select the Yamaha MIDI device from the drop-down list. The close the preferences.
You obviously need a Notion Staff and instrument. In Score> Setup insert a Staff and instrument. Use the Piano.
Exit the Score Setup and return to the Main Score Window.
When you Select/Click-on the piano staff you added you should then be able to play your Yamaha keyboard and hear the piano sound.
If Not!
1. Is your Computer Audio Setup Correct? ( Do you have an ASIO audio device ? )
2. Do you have the
Notion Sound Library downloaded and installed on your computer? ( Separate installation than the Notion Application). _Does the demo song work?_
3. Is the MIDI port being used by another application/program in the background?
